Synopsis

Elephant Talk is a bold and unadulterated exploration of all aspects of love and partnership. We pull back the curtain of politeness, and look beyond the laundered, sunshine and butterflies version of love. We explore the dirty and profane, the sacred and the beautiful, the ugly, mixed up, gloriously real kind of love. So tune in, it is time to explore real love.

  • Bing Liu: Minding the Gap

    18/02/2019 Duration: 40min

    Andy speaks with Bing Liu, director of the 2018, Oscar nominated documentary Minding the Gap.    They discuss how boys become men and the masculine script in America through the lens of Bing’s childhood growing up in suburban Illinois, without a loving father figure.

  • EP021: Dating with Disabilities - Danielle Sheypuk

    03/10/2017 Duration: 28min

    Human beings are wired for connection. Disabled people have the same desire for connection as non-disabled people. Dr. Danielle Sheypuk is a disability-rights advocate and psychologist who specializes in dating, relationships, and sexuality among disabled people. She crusades to normalize disability within the dating world, and shatter the stereotypes and prejudices about disabled people. The possibility for steadfast love and a hot sex life is there for everyone.

  • Episode 20: Mindfulness Meets Online Dating

    27/06/2017 Duration: 25min

    Amy Baglan is on a mission to evolve the online dating world. Using her startup experience and her passion for yoga and the mindful life, she founded YogaDates in 2012, which grew into the online dating site MeetMindful. MeetMindful is a place where individuals can connect with people interested in health and wellness, mindfulness, personal growth, or spirituality. Our host, Andy Horning, sat down with Amy to learn more about the seeds of MeetMindful and how it has impacted her own dating life.
